Q: What does the nightly search reindex do, and what if it fails?

A: Every night at 02:00 local, Glintsearch rebuilds the product index from the primary store. Partial failures retry automatically; full failures page on-call. New team members: don't rerun it manually during business hours, as it doubles query latency. If the indexer's credential cache is locked after a failure, the recovery prompt accepts the team passphrase, which is:

unlock words, fafog-yagap: julvan-rusix-rusdor-quenath-drumir-wenir-sileth-julael-aldion-julael-frador-giliel-tameth-ulador

Finance Review Summary — Franchise Agreement

Quick rundown for the incoming director: the Pellowby Kitchens franchise deal with the Marrow Lane group is broadly sound, though royalty tiers kick in later than we'd like and the fit-out subsidy is chunky. Cash break-even looks like year three. Nessa Quilfort flagged a renewal clause worth renegotiating early. Nothing alarming, but keep an eye on territory overlap near Aldmere. The strategic angle is covered in the confidential note below.

management briefing: Headcount on the Silok team goes from 44 to 77 by the end of May. Gross margin on Silok came in at 63 percent against a plan of 30 percent.

**Step 4 — Shard custodian key, Petrelbase profile store.**

With both custodians present, generate the shard-map signing key for the Petrelbase user-profile store before any resharding begins. Verify the shard manifest hash aloud, record witness initials, and seal the printed copy in the envelope provided. The recovery passphrase for this key is noted on the line below.

unlock words, yahog-fahap: julax-sorys-rusael-joreth-ralael-lamys-juleth-fenvan-kelion-druax-frair-olieth-ralius